North Korea: The war in Ukraine is the result of American policies

North Korea’s foreign minister considered the war in Ukraine as the result of the ai-Russian policies of the United States and its allies and said that the United States has also involved the Korean peninsula in a tense security situation.
According to Isna, North Korean Foreign Minister Cho Sun-hye said today (Friday) that the conflict in Ukraine is the result of the ai-Russian policies of the West.
This senior North Korean diplomat, who we to Moscow to participate in the meeting of the Eurasian Women’s Forum, said: “The war in Ukraine is one of the geopolitical crises that the world is currely facing, and this war is a direct result of the confroational and ai-Russian policies of the United States and Western couries. are couries that have systematically violated Russia’s legitimate security ierests in the past decades.”
Coinuing his remarks in this meeting, he said that the people of North Korea declare their full support for Russia in the curre geopolitical situation.
America has made the Korean peninsula tense
Cho Sun-hye further said that the security situation on the Korean Peninsula remains tense due to the actions of the United States.
The senior North Korean diplomat said: “The security situation on the Korean Peninsula is very tense today. This situation will worsen over time due to the plans and maneuvers of the United States.”
North and South Korea have declared a temporary truce since mid-1953, but are technically at war, as they never signed a peace treaty to officially end the war.
The United States and its allies have accused North Korea of helping Russia and providing weapons in exchange for economic and military aid, which Moscow and Pyongyang deny.
North Korea considers the joi drills between Seoul and Washington as a practice for attack, and every time America and one of its allies have conducted drills in this area, Pyongyang has reacted.
